**The Importance of an Abstract in APA Style**
The APA style is widely used in the social sciences and emphasizes a clear and consistent approach to formatting. One of the key elements of an APA-style paper is the abstract. It serves several purposes:


1. Summarization: It encapsulates the essence of your research, including the research question, methods, results, and conclusions.

2. Accessibility: It allows readers to quickly determine whether the full paper is relevant to their interests or research needs.

3. Indexing: It is often used by databases and search engines to index the content of your paper, making it more discoverable to others.

When is an Abstract Required?
While the APA style generally requires an abstract for longer papers, such as dissertations or theses, the necessity of an abstract can vary for shorter papers. The decision to include an abstract often depends on the specific requirements of your instructor or the guidelines of the publication you are submitting your work to.

Guidelines for Writing an Abstract
If you are required to write an abstract, here are some guidelines to follow:


1. Length: Typically, an abstract should be between 150 and 250 words, though this can vary based on the requirements.

2. Structure: It should be a single paragraph without headings or subheadings.

3. Content: It should include the research question, the methods used, the main findings, and the conclusions drawn from the research.

4. Writing Style: Use the third person and maintain an objective and impersonal tone.

5. Keywords: Consider including keywords that represent the main topics of your paper.

APA Abstract Example
To give you a sense of what an APA-style abstract might look like, here's a brief example:

> This study examined the effects of sleep deprivation on cognitive performance among college students. Participants completed a series of cognitive tests after a night of normal sleep and after a night of total sleep deprivation. Results indicated that sleep deprivation significantly impaired performance on tasks requiring attention and memory. The study concludes that adequate sleep is crucial for maintaining optimal cognitive function.
